No, there is no direct train from Liverpool Lime Street to Betws-y-Coed. However, there are services departing from Liverpool Lime Street and arriving at Betws-y-Coed via Llandudno Junction.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 10m.
The distance between Liverpool Lime Street and Betws-y-Coed is 86 miles. The road distance is 59 miles.
